--- Comment #42 from Neil Brown ---
Hi Michal,
could you have a look at this and see if you can help.
NFS from a Tumbleweed client to a Leap 15.1 server is failing when the client
tries IPv6.
The server gets the initial RPC-NULL request and tries to send a reply but gets
EOPNOTSUPP from kernel_sendpage(). When the client retries with IPv4, it all
works smoothly.
What might cause EOPNOSUPP in that circumstance? There is no firewall to get
in the way, and I don't think there is any offload that might be causing
problems.
